While there are some festival’s events are firm favourites, there are a few on the fringe that are absolutely worth getting around. One of those is the Rainbow Run.

It’s a fun-run that’ll be taking place on Sunday, 25th February that raises money for the Gay and Lesbian Rights Lobby (GLRL) who work tirelessly advocating on behalf of the LBQTI community at a state and federal level.

The run, which is an official Mardi Gras event, aims to bring the community together through exercise to “run for love”.

It takes place across a 2km course with participants choosing to complete a 2km, 4km or 6km circuit. And it’s not a regular fun-run, it’s a cool fun-run. The event’s famous drag queens will be scattered throughout the course, squirting water guns and singing hallelujah, to cool down and amp up the runners.

A regular ticket will set you back just $50. Students and folks over 60 can score a ticket for $35. If you get a crew together, you can buy a bunch of tickets at a discount.

Of course, the whole point of the run is to raise funds, with profits going to incredibly worthy causes like Fear-Free Schooling and efforts to push law reform.

Date: Sunday, 25th February, 2018
Location: Sydney Park, St Peters
Time: 9am
